Output 1858b34e857a0cfa69d6d62766673c7a12f0409b6ddb9f5d1247e1eed4c1908a:0

value
650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 024f11a8cfdb3da88618cacc98c0689233646c73 OP_EQUAL
address
31uDzjgC8bdwfzTuCPqNki2q3gRAt92rHX
transaction
1858b34e857a0cfa69d6d62766673c7a12f0409b6ddb9f5d1247e1eed4c1908a
confirmations
103347
spent
true